      Pros of Kerlig™

      • Designed for macOS

      • Integrates into any app

      • Features auto-correction

      • Prevents grammatical errors

      • Assists tone of voice

      • Facilitates on-the-go replies

      • API key integration

      • Enables GPT-style conversations

      • Supports large documents

      • Up to 350 pages

      not-available-review

      Cons of Kerlig™

      • Only for macOS

      • Not direct API access

      • Requires own API keys

      • Varying performance/context window limit

      • Payment via Lemon Squeezy only

      • Unclear refund policy details

      • Limited to English grammar correction
